From 7346d923294999a51d7191f1ee0f0e711bbb7cf2 Mon Sep 17 00:00:00 2001
From: Junjie <fallin.jie@qq.com>
Date: 星期日, 22 三月 2026 17:45:21 +0800
Subject: [PATCH] #

---
 src/main/webapp/static/js/wrkAnalysis/wrkAnalysis.js |   10 ++++++----
 1 files changed, 6 insertions(+), 4 deletions(-)

diff --git a/src/main/webapp/static/js/wrkAnalysis/wrkAnalysis.js b/src/main/webapp/static/js/wrkAnalysis/wrkAnalysis.js
index 12c5835..0214de8 100644
--- a/src/main/webapp/static/js/wrkAnalysis/wrkAnalysis.js
+++ b/src/main/webapp/static/js/wrkAnalysis/wrkAnalysis.js
@@ -202,16 +202,18 @@
                 });
             },
             syncCurrentPageSelection: function (selection) {
+                var nextMap = Object.assign({}, this.selectedWrkNoMap);
                 var selectedMap = {};
                 (selection || []).forEach(function (row) {
                     selectedMap[row.wrkNo] = true;
                 });
                 (this.tableData || []).forEach(function (row) {
-                    delete this.selectedWrkNoMap[row.wrkNo];
-                }, this);
+                    delete nextMap[row.wrkNo];
+                });
                 Object.keys(selectedMap).forEach(function (key) {
-                    this.selectedWrkNoMap[key] = true;
-                }, this);
+                    nextMap[key] = true;
+                });
+                this.selectedWrkNoMap = nextMap;
             },
             runAnalysis: function () {
                 var self = this;

--
Gitblit v1.9.1